Receiving Forklift Operator - 3rd Shift
Shift: 9:45 PM-6:00 AM

Hourly Rate: $19.52 an hour + $.30 shift differential

Schedule:

Sunday - Thursday

9:45pm - 6:00am + Mandatory overtime

You will:

Demonstrated behaviors to support company safety procedures with focus on zero injuries.Follow and comply with all Safe Quality Food (SQF) and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P's).Pick up and remove waste from production line floors and containers. Push waste carts to dumpster area.Operate a sit-down, double-reach, and pallet jack forklift to move product to and from inventory warehouse storage and to and from the production lines.Hitch trucks to warehouse docks.Stage pallets and product for the safety of warehouse operations.Consolidate bays in inventory.Operate inventory control devices (radio frequency) to view, track, and adjust product inventory.Operate inventory control devices to perform cycle counts and corrections. Maintain cleanliness in all work areas and equipment.Pick full and partial pallets to load and unload trucks and move inventory into/out of warehouse.Transport supplies to production.Record the truck set temperatures for every trailer.Manually document the SKU and number for any loose cases.Monitor the conveyor system.Verify code date and case count off an inbound truck.Verify code date and case count off loose cases.Communicate with the Coordinator or the Team Lead if there is no product available in a pick location or if the product is totally out.Perform other tasks that the Team Leader or Coordinator might require.Work required overtime to achieve production and shipping schedules.The ability to interact effectively with coworkers.

You have:

Basic computer skillsMust read/write.Heavy lifting required (up to 100 LB REQUIREMENTS).Can pass background and drug screen.Work in different work temperature environments (Hot/Cold)Will read and follow directions.One year of forklift driving experience
